About Ceribell

Ceribell is a medical technology company focused on transforming the diagnosis and management of patients with serious neurological conditions. The Ceribell System is a novel, point-of-care electroencephalography (“EEG”) platform specifically designed to address the unmet needs of patients in the acute care setting, and is being used in hundreds of community hospitals, large academic facilities and major IDN's across the country. Position Overview:

The Associate Director of Training will train, present, and help build a world-class Commercial Training and Leadership Development programs, Employee Engagement initiatives, and ingrain Ceribell Cultural Tenets throughout the organization.

What you'll do:

  • Work closely with multiple internal key stakeholders inside and outside the Ceribell commercial organization to ensure strategic alignment and appropriate integration of tactics into all learning & development/training programs.
  • Assist in developing new hire learning & development/training programs and curriculum for all commercial team members.
  • Assist in developing advanced learning & development/training programs for all commercial team members that differentiate Ceribell.
  • Co-lead learning reinforcement and measurement efforts to determine impact across the commercial organization.
  • Establish and implement key metrics to track and communicate the level of value and impact of learning & development initiatives to all stakeholders
  • Ensure budgets and schedules meet corporate requirements.
  • Responsible for ensuring all learning & development/training materials incorporate all appropriate regulatory and legal compliance guidance and approvals.

What We're Looking For: 

  • 5+ years of previous medical sales and commercial sales training experience with a strong knowledge and deep understanding of the medical device industry and broader trends in the healthcare landscape.
  • Proven track record of meeting or exceeding sales quotas 
  • Successful product launch experience.
  • Experience delivering commercial training and leadership development programs virtually and in person. 
  • Strong negotiation and influencing skills; demonstrated ability to manage business relationships with external strategic partners effectively.
  • Highly professional demeanor to effectively interact with senior internal leaders and external stakeholders.
  • Ability to be flexible regarding schedule and work projects.
  • Comfortable with self-motivating, taking ownership, and delivering results in a challenging environment with high ambiguity.
  • Strong Microsoft Office skills (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Project, etc.) and Google suite experience. 
  • Strong people/inter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to influence, collaborate and interact effectively with the Management Team and multiple key stakeholders to align on objectives and provide consistent learning & development/training direction.
  • Demonstrated excellence in project management and effectively managing multiple projects/priorities, including budgeting and actual spending against budget.
  • Excellent organization, communication, and team orientation skills.
  • Ability to influence and guide others; ability to work effectively and lead in teams.
  • Travel up to twice per quarter is required for training delivery and leadership meetings.

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
